Peaks Mt. Tom, Mt. Field, Mt. Willey, NH
Trails
Trails: Avalon Trail, A-Z Trail, Mt. Tom Spur, Willey Range Trail
Date of Hike
Date of Hike: Saturday, February 6, 2016
Parking/Access Road Notes
Parking/Access Road Notes: Crawford Depot lot was clear enough to park 
Surface Conditions
Surface Conditions: Ice - Blue, Snow - Packed Powder/Loose Granular, Snow - Drifts 
Recommended Equipment
Recommended Equipment: Light Traction 
Water Crossing Notes
Water Crossing Notes: Bridged

Comments: Overcast but nice day to hike. Gray Jays were out on all 3 summits. Just a dusting of new snow down low and 1 to 2 inches on top.
